1973 Chevrolet Camaro problems
Verdict · NHTSA data
Limited data — recalls on file
NHTSA has just 0 complaints on file for the 1973 Chevrolet Camaro — too few to judge reliability from owner reports alone — but 2 recall campaigns apply to this year, so any used example should have its VIN checked for completed recall work.

Which Chevrolet Camaro years should you avoid?
Based on complaint rates and open investigations, the Camaro years to avoid are 2010, 2015, 1995, 2014, 2011, 2017, 2013, 1998, 2016, 1994, 1996, 2012, 1999, 2000, 1991, 2018, 1992, 2002, 1997, 2019, 1985, 2001. The cleanest record among Camaro years belongs to 1980.
